Porsche commemorates 50 years of the original Turbo is by offering a limited-production model with a special appearance package
However, one Reddit user decided to spec a regular Turbo S as close as possible to a Turbo S 50 Years
It turns out you can save around $30,000 by NOT going for the special version
The Turbo S 50 Years is, essentially, an appearance package
Additional badging with golden accents is exclusive to the 50th annviersary edition
The appearance of the 50 Years model features a unique "Turbo 50" badge on the rear decklid
You can spec the interior in a classic theme, featuring Tartan and dark-grey inserts, instead of gloss-black
The Turbo S 50 Years has exclusive wheel finish in silver and satin, which the regular car doesn't have
Essentially, the Turbo S 50 Years is just an appearance package
Mechanically, the Turbo S 50 Years features the same 640-horsepower flat-six engine
This is the Turbo S 50 Years, spec'd without the optional decals
When configured similarly, the regualr Turbo S and the 50 Years have a price difference of over $27,000
Spec'd to look as close as possible to the 50 Years edition, the 992 Turbo S will set you back $269,785
While the 50 Years package, equipped with a few options encrouches on the $300,000 mark
